How to Email a Lawyer to Represent You
Reaching out to a lawyer for representation can feel a bit daunting, especially if it’s your first time. But don’t stress! Sending an email is a straightforward way to make that first connection. Here’s a breakdown of how to structure your email so you make a solid impression and get your point across clearly.
1. Subject Line
Your subject line is the first thing the lawyer will see, so make it concise but informative. Here are some examples:
- Request for Legal Representation
- Seeking Legal Assistance for [Your Issue]
- Inquiry About Your Services
2. Greeting
Start with a professional yet friendly greeting. Using the lawyer’s name shows that you’ve done a little homework. If you’re unsure about the name, a simple “Hello” will work fine.
Example:
- Dear Mr./Ms. [Last Name],
- Hello [First Name],
3. Introduction
Next, introduce yourself briefly. State your name and give a quick background of your situation. This part doesn’t need to be too lengthy but should provide enough context for the lawyer to understand your needs. You can mention how you found their contact information, too!
Example |
---|
“My name is John Doe, and I found your information through a friend who highly recommended you. I’m currently facing a legal issue regarding my business and need guidance on how to proceed.” |
4. Explain Your Situation
Here’s where you explain what your legal issue is in more detail. Try to be clear and specific without overwhelming them with too much information. Bullet points can be a handy way to keep it organized. Consider including:
- What the issue is (e.g., divorce, contract dispute, criminal charges)
- If there’s a timeline (e.g., court dates, deadlines)
- Any actions you’ve already taken (e.g., filed paperwork, mediation attempts)
5. What You’re Looking For
Be upfront about what you need from the lawyer. Are you looking for them to represent you in court? Send advice? It’s important they know this right away so that they can assess if it’s a good fit. Here’s a simple way to outline your request:
- Legal representation
- Advice on next steps
- Review of documents
6. Closing
Wrap up your email politely. You might want to express that you’re looking forward to their response and include any preferred methods for them to contact you. Here’s a nice closing you can use:
Closing Example |
---|
“Thank you for your time, and I look forward to hearing from you soon. You can reach me at [your phone number] or [your email].” |
7. Sign-off
Lastly, use a friendly yet professional sign-off. Consider options like:
- Best,
- Sincerely,
- Looking forward to it,
And then, add your full name, and if necessary, your contact information again. This recaps your details in a neat way.
And there you have it! By structuring your email in this way, you’re setting the stage for a professional relationship with a lawyer who can help you with your legal matters. Good luck!

What key elements should be included in an email to a lawyer for representation?
To effectively email a lawyer for representation, the email must include specific key elements. A clear subject line identifies the purpose of the email. A polite greeting establishes a respectful tone. An introduction includes your name and relevant background information. A concise explanation outlines the legal issue or situation. A request for representation conveys your desire for their services. Additionally, providing your contact information ensures the lawyer can respond easily. Finally, a courteous closing expresses appreciation for their time.
How can you effectively communicate your legal needs to a lawyer in an email?
To effectively communicate your legal needs in an email to a lawyer, clarity is essential. Begin by stating the specific legal issue you are facing. Utilize straightforward language to avoid confusion. Include any relevant dates or deadlines that may impact your case. Describe any previous actions taken related to the issue to give context. State your desired outcome clearly, so the lawyer understands your goals. Lastly, ensure your contact information is readily available for follow-up questions.
What should you avoid when emailing a lawyer to request their representation?
When emailing a lawyer to request representation, avoid including unnecessary personal details. Refrain from using legal jargon that may create confusion. Do not write excessively long emails, as brevity is appreciated. Avoid making assumptions about the lawyer’s availability or willingness to take your case. Don’t include unrealistic expectations regarding outcomes, as this may alienate the lawyer. Lastly, ensure you do not forget to proofread for spelling and grammar errors, which can detract from your professionalism.
